Output e2361015e583894300e3d03b950fb7fdae1c35af84d609fac888f97ff408bfd5:32

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 8f12efc449d18d79708846acdbb80973799bfba3
address
bc1q3ufwl3zf6xxhjuygg6kdhwqfwdueh7ar0sm67q
transaction
e2361015e583894300e3d03b950fb7fdae1c35af84d609fac888f97ff408bfd5
spent
true